“Cows die,
Family die,
You will die the same way.
I know only one thing
That never dies:
The reputation of the one who’s died.”
-Hávamál 77
Together with verse 76, which is much the same, this is the most famous part of the Havamal. 76 starts the same and says that “a good reputation never dies, for the one who earns it well,” but I prefer this verse. It implies that the reputation you have earned at your death is the one that will stick around, whether good or bad.
The advice, then, is to work on that reputation while you have time to do so. Leaving a good legacy is more than doing one good deed, it's continuing to be a good person as you grow and change with life.
I think this also applies to remembering those who have passed. Odin wouldn’t say, “Don’t speak ill of the dead.” Everyone should be remembered as they lived, even if they were an asshole, and it’s okay to say so.

Quoting directly from the post you linked:
"This is done under the O'Saasy License, which is basically the do-whatever-you-want-just-don't-sue MIT License, but with a carve-out that reserves the commercialization rights to run Fizzy as SaaS for us as the creators. That means it's not technically Open Source™, but the source sure is open, and you can find it on our public GitHub repository."

While the UK has a million problems, the right-wing talking point over "arrests for social media posts" is entirely fake, made up, and 100% bullshit. The reality is that the number of people convicted for online posts in the UK has declined sharply since 2015 - from about 2000 then to less than 1100 in 2025. Of note is that only about 10% of those received any prison time, and the majority of those were less than two months long.
And no, those convictions weren't over shitposts, but posts inciting actual violence, calling for murder, abuse and god knows what else - like right-wingers calling for burning down asylum centers or killing non-white children.
So, if you see right-wing lunatics ejaculating over social media posts arrests in the UK - it's bullshit. None of it is true.

in reply to elilla&, famigerada travesti • • •it's not even trans people alone (and we're like 1% of the dataset already), it's
- people getting married
- people getting divorced
- people getting adopted (including adults)
- immigrants who choose the option to naturalise their names
- people who win in court about name change for reputation (ridiculous name) or other reasons
- countries with an "artistic name" rule
why programmers keep treating people's names as immutable is beyond me
